Shawnee to host girls soccer camp

0

CAMDEN — Preble Shawnee will hold a girls soccer camp for ages 10-14 (incoming fifth through eighth graders) from Monday, July 27 through Friday July 31. The camp will run from 5:30 p.m. until 8:30 p.m. every night.

All girls from Eaton, National Trail, Preble Shawnee, Tri-County North, Twin Valley South, or other nearby schools are welcome.

The camp will be catered toward experienced soccer players looking to improve individual skills, knowledge of the game, and team play. The focus will be on learning the game and becoming better players and teammates.

The following coaches will be in attendance: Kevin Schaeffer (PSHS Varsity Girls Coach, 4 time Southwester Buckeye League Buckeye Coach of the Year, 3 time Miami Valley Coach of the Year), Chad Newport (TVS Varsity Girls Coach, 2013 CCC Coach of the Year, 2014 Miami Valley Coach of the Year), Taylor Fultz (2010 PSHS Graduate, All-Time PSHS Stat Leader, Wright State Soccer Alum), Lea Withrow-Gray (Asst. PSHS Varsity Coach, 2005 PSHS Graduate), and top PSHS girls soccer players will also be there to assist.

Athletes need to bring a size 5 soccer ball, water, guards and soccer cleats. The cost of the camp is $25 and is due on or before July 27.
